Northrop Grumman Aeronautics Systems has an opening for a Software Engineer 3 to join the Systems Infrastructure Engineering (SIE) team based out of the Autonomous Design Center of Excellence (CoE) in San Diego, California.
This position is remote but will require travel 25% of the time.
Key Responsibilities:
- Leading a team of engineers and providing daily tasking that’s consistent with the current priorities
- Maintaining an Agile development workflow that’s already established
- Administration and troubleshooting of Linux (RHEL / CENTOS) 6/7/8 servers and workstations
- Administration and troubleshooting of Windows Server 2008 / 2016, and Windows 7 / 10 systems
- Administration and troubleshooting of VMWare vSphere systems (VCSA and ESXi) systems
- Automate system maintenance tasks with scripting tools (PowerSHell, Python, Ansible, etc.)
- Enforce cybersecurity compliance through the use of security frameworks and remediation tools (SCC SCAP scanner, STIG Viewer, and eventually Nessus)
- Maintain proper configuration management with engineering document lifecycle tools (Team Center Enterprise)
Basic Qualifications:
- Bachelor’s Degree in Science, Technology, Engineering or Mathematics (STEM) discipline with at least 5 years of experience, OR a Master Degree in Science, Technology, Engineering or Mathematics (STEM) discipline with at least 3 years of experience, OR a PhD in Science, Technology, Engineering or Mathematics (STEM) discipline with at least 0 years of experience
- Minimum of 4 years installing, configuring, maintaining and administration of Red Hat Enterprise Linux (RHEL) 6/7/8 servers and workstations
- Minimum of 4 years installing, configuring, maintaining and administration of Windows-based servers and workstations
- Meets DoD IAT requirements for security certification for classified systems administrators, or be in the process of obtaining one (i.e., Security+, CISSP, etc.)
- Must have an active Secret (or higher) clearance
Preferred Qualifications:
- Experience with VMWare infrastructure
- Experience with Ansible
- Certification from VMWare, Windows (MCSE), and/or RedHat with Satellite Administration
- US Passport and ability to frequently travel overseas

What you need to know about the Los Angeles Tech Scene
Key Facts About Los Angeles Tech
- Number of Tech Workers: 375,800; 5.5%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
- Major Tech Employers: Snap, Netflix, SpaceX, Disney, Google
-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, adtech, media, software, game development
- Funding Landscape: $11.6 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
- Notable Investors: Strong Ventures, Fifth Wall, Upfront Ventures, Mucker Capital, Kittyhawk Ventures
- Research Centers and Universities: California Institute of Technology, UCLA, University of Southern California, UC Irvine, Pepperdine, California Institute for Immunology and Immunotherapy, Center for Quantum Science and Engineering
